A lot of water features come pre-assembled for the most part, with just a little hose/pump connecting to do before plugging it in to a solar panel or mains socket. Some of our bigger ones require wiring in a plug (which might involve a Part P Certified electrician), but otherwise all instructions will be included.

This delightful water feature with the two statuettes of the adorable children and their dog has been exquisitely crafted out of high quality polyresin material which is far more lightweight, durable and long-lasting than stone. Combining classic looks and modern manufacturing techniques, polyresin is also both frost and UV resistant helping it to withstand the elements. The intricate design of this water feature along with the sounds of gently trickling water will surely make an eye catching garden centre piece that is sure to attract a range of birds and wildlife in your garden.The water circulates from a reservoir hidden inside the feature and is pumped up to the top of the fountain before gently trickling out of the umbrella down into the birdbath bowl, ready to be pumped back up again.
